What a crucial innings from Ashwin, at a time when the team needed it the most. The Indian lower order has shown more commitment and focus than some of their team mates batting higher up the order.

Off-spinner Piedt comes back as he replaces Ashwin. Yadav is beaten by one which goes straight but manages to see off the over as lunch time approaches.

Tahir to bowl the final over of the session. Ashwin turns the fourth delivery, a googly on the leg stump, fine on the leg side for two runs before he takes a single from the fifth ball while Yadav defends the last ball.

At lunch on Day 2, India reach 326 for eight in 113 overs, having scored 95 runs from 29 overs while losing just one wicket.

Ashwin is unbeaten on a solid innings of 53 from 121 balls, while Yadav is on five from 22 balls with the duo putting on 30 runs so far.

Rahane played a splendid innings of 127, the first century of the series, before he was dismissed by Tahir after he had added 98 runs from 194 balls for the eighth wicket with Ashwin.

The session belonged to India, who find themselves on top at the moment. With Ashwin out in the middle and batting relatively untroubled they would look for a few more runs after the lunch interval.
